Overview: Salesforce Application Developer
Position can be Remote (Work From Home)
Be part of Mercy's Digital Software Engineering department focused on digital differentiation and innovation in healthcare technology. This team is building modern & integrated technology solutions for Mercy patients, clinicians and coworkers. These solutions are focused on providing a connected, personalized and seamless experience to all its users. The team members take pride in the culture of continuous learning, improvement and delivery.
This position will be part of the engineering team to build patient engagement software inside Salesforce Health Cloud. This position will be critical to building a proactive, predictable and personalized experience for our consumers.
